Orchids of Singapore

6/2/2016

3 Comments

 
Singapore feels like an orchid hothouse everywhere, so its not surprising that they have a gorgeous orchid garden here. It's found within the Singapore Botanical Garden, which is huge and full of lots of variety, but, to me, the orchids were the highlight. There are between 25,000 - 30,000 orchid species in the world. Imagine!

I just finished reading the novel, Signature of All Things by Elizabeth Gilbert where botany is discussed at length, including many variety of orchids. I'm sure I would have enjoyed the orchids anyway, but the book whet my appetite for it.
 

​Here's a small sample of what we enjoyed today....or I should say, Molly and I enjoyed, Barry enjoyed for longer than he would have chosen mostly due to the extreme heat, and George would not have used any form of the word 'joy' in any description of his garden trip...well, he did see a meter long monitor lizard which was kinda cool. At least everyone was a good sport about the long, slow-paced visit.
